Output d6cacb381e608ac7587b75a8262f915590fd15b042e670102f15935212f65f0e:0

value
67026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6d638af8d07019d7b64066fdc4478305e0dd509 OP_EQUAL
address
3JMmXpfoaViiLxRa82iqMrMvGmTTcXXuLQ
transaction
d6cacb381e608ac7587b75a8262f915590fd15b042e670102f15935212f65f0e
spent
true